Get这些技巧,让制图过程事半功倍!

2024-02-25 08:18

本文主要是介绍Get这些技巧,让制图过程事半功倍!,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

今天,小编给大家介绍几个SuperMap iDesktop 9D (2019)中的实用技巧,让大家伙儿在制作地图的时候,起到事半功倍的效果!

技巧一:图层复制、粘贴

图层复制、粘贴,顾名思义,就是可以对地图中的图层进行复制,将复制的图层粘贴到当前地图或其他已打开的地图中。粘贴时,会保留原图层的图层风格和属性,提高制图效率。

图层复制、粘贴,不仅支持跨地图,也支持跨工作空间;可以通过右键菜单中的“复制”、“粘贴”命令实现,也能直接使用Ctrl+C、Ctrl+V的键盘操作;粘贴图层时,复制的图层会粘贴到选中图层的上方。另外,图层分组,也支持复制、粘贴。

图:图层分组跨地图复制粘贴示意
图:图层分组跨地图复制粘贴示意

技巧二:地图合并

如果说“图层复制、粘贴”是多个地图间部分图层风格和属性的共享,保存的结果还是多个地图。那么,地图合并则是以多幅地图合并成为一幅地图为目的。

地图合并,支持通过拖拽的方式,将两幅或者多幅地图合并在一起。不同坐标系的多个地图,在合并时会自动进行动态投影,以确保同一区域但不同坐标系下的地图能合并在一起。

图:地图合并

 

技巧三:自动制图

自动制图是根据国家公共地理框架电子地图数据和规范的电子地图符号库,对原始数据进行要素符号化、自动匹配检查、标注等操作,自动生成符合显示规范的电子地形图。

电子地形图矢量数据的源数据可以是1:500、1:1000、1:2000、1:5000、、1:1万、1:5万、1:25万、1:100万等大中小比例尺的基础数据。在制图过程中,可以根据数据比例尺设定结果电子地形图的显示比例尺,每一显示比例尺级别下显示的要素内容,都是根据《国家公共地理框架数据电子地图数据规范》中的规定选取。

自动化制图支持GB92、GB06国家标准,对于国标中没有的用户数据中新增的要素支持自定义扩展。

图:自动制图示意

 

技巧四:分级配图

在需要对地图中的图层批量设置显示比例尺时,推荐使用“分级配图”,既能方便地查看和修改每个比例尺下可显示的图层,也能查看和修改每个图层所设置的最大/最小可见比例尺。

图:分级配图示意

 

技巧五:数据采集

此技巧,名曰“数据采集”,其实跟地图制作也有一些干系,是基于地图模板来采集矢量数据,并以模板中的图层风格显示。

数据采集分为两类,一类是针对于初始的数据采集,需要经历【建库】-->【选数据】-->【选模板】-->【编辑模板】-->【绘制要素】的过程;第二类是针对已有地图的数据采集,直接打开对应的地图模板,绘制要素即可。

此功能在国情普查、国土三调等项目中应用,可以起到事半功倍的效果。

图:数据采集示意

上文中讲到的5个可以提升制图效率的点,不知道您Get到了没有?

其实,除了这几点,像默认提供的适用电子地图、地形图等的符号库,适用不同专题类型的颜色方案,天地图风格、百度地图风格等的颜色库,各类专题模板,等等,都是提升制图效率的好帮手。

友情提示,更多更详细的功能介绍以及使用,请阅读SuperMap iDesktop 9D(2019)的帮助文档。

 

这篇关于Get这些技巧,让制图过程事半功倍!的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/744902

相关文章

oracle 11g导入\导出(expdp impdp)之导入过程

《oracle11g导入导出(expdpimpdp)之导入过程》导出需使用SEC.DMP格式,无分号;建立expdir目录(E:/exp)并确保存在;导入在cmd下执行,需sys用户权限;若需修... 目录准备文件导入(impdp)1、建立directory2、导入语句 3、更改密码总结上一个环节,我们讲了

ShardingProxy读写分离之原理、配置与实践过程

《ShardingProxy读写分离之原理、配置与实践过程》ShardingProxy是ApacheShardingSphere的数据库中间件,通过三层架构实现读写分离,解决高并发场景下数据库性能瓶... 目录一、ShardingProxy技术定位与读写分离核心价值1.1 技术定位1.2 读写分离核心价值二

MyBatis-plus处理存储json数据过程

《MyBatis-plus处理存储json数据过程》文章介绍MyBatis-Plus3.4.21处理对象与集合的差异:对象可用内置Handler配合autoResultMap,集合需自定义处理器继承F... 目录1、如果是对象2、如果需要转换的是List集合总结对象和集合分两种情况处理,目前我用的MP的版本

Java Kafka消费者实现过程

《JavaKafka消费者实现过程》Kafka消费者通过KafkaConsumer类实现,核心机制包括偏移量管理、消费者组协调、批量拉取消息及多线程处理,手动提交offset确保数据可靠性,自动提交... 目录基础KafkaConsumer类分析关键代码与核心算法2.1 订阅与分区分配2.2 拉取消息2.3

Java实现复杂查询优化的7个技巧小结

《Java实现复杂查询优化的7个技巧小结》在Java项目中,复杂查询是开发者面临的“硬骨头”,本文将通过7个实战技巧,结合代码示例和性能对比,手把手教你如何让复杂查询变得优雅,大家可以根据需求进行选择... 目录一、复杂查询的痛点:为何你的代码“又臭又长”1.1冗余变量与中间状态1.2重复查询与性能陷阱1.

Python内存优化的实战技巧分享

《Python内存优化的实战技巧分享》Python作为一门解释型语言,虽然在开发效率上有着显著优势,但在执行效率方面往往被诟病,然而,通过合理的内存优化策略,我们可以让Python程序的运行速度提升3... 目录前言python内存管理机制引用计数机制垃圾回收机制内存泄漏的常见原因1. 循环引用2. 全局变

MySQL中查询和展示LONGBLOB类型数据的技巧总结

《MySQL中查询和展示LONGBLOB类型数据的技巧总结》在MySQL中LONGBLOB是一种二进制大对象(BLOB)数据类型,用于存储大量的二进制数据,:本文主要介绍MySQL中查询和展示LO... 目录前言1. 查询 LONGBLOB 数据的大小2. 查询并展示 LONGBLOB 数据2.1 转换为十

AOP编程的基本概念与idea编辑器的配合体验过程

《AOP编程的基本概念与idea编辑器的配合体验过程》文章简要介绍了AOP基础概念,包括Before/Around通知、PointCut切入点、Advice通知体、JoinPoint连接点等,说明它们... 目录BeforeAroundAdvise — 通知PointCut — 切入点Acpect — 切面

Python进阶之列表推导式的10个核心技巧

《Python进阶之列表推导式的10个核心技巧》在Python编程中,列表推导式(ListComprehension)是提升代码效率的瑞士军刀,本文将通过真实场景案例,揭示列表推导式的进阶用法,希望对... 目录一、基础语法重构:理解推导式的底层逻辑二、嵌套循环:破解多维数据处理难题三、条件表达式:实现分支

C++ STL-string类底层实现过程

《C++STL-string类底层实现过程》本文实现了一个简易的string类,涵盖动态数组存储、深拷贝机制、迭代器支持、容量调整、字符串修改、运算符重载等功能,模拟标准string核心特性,重点强... 目录实现框架一、默认成员函数1.默认构造函数2.构造函数3.拷贝构造函数(重点)4.赋值运算符重载函数